2003-01-14 Elena Zannoni <ezannoni@redhat.com>

* breakpoint.c (until_break_command): Add new argument.  Use it to
	decide whether to stop only at the current frame or not.
	* breakpoint.h (until_break_command): Update prototype.
 	* infcmd.c (until_command): Add new argument to until_break_command
	call.
	(advance_command): New function.
	(_initialize_infcmd): Update help string for 'until' command.
	Add new 'advance' command.
